African Mama‘s Chinese Learning Journey: From Market Bargaining to Mandarin Mastery10
Mama Fatuma, a vibrant woman from a small village in Kenya, had always been fascinated by the bustling markets of Nairobi. The cacophony of voices, the vibrant colors of the fabrics, and the sheer energy of the place captivated her. But it was the Chinese traders, with their seemingly effortless ability to negotiate prices and build rapport with customers, that truly ignited her curiosity. She noticed they spoke a language none of her fellow Kenyans seemed to understand, a language that seemed to unlock a world of opportunity. That's when Mama Fatuma decided to learn Mandarin Chinese.
Her journey wasn't easy. At 45, she was considered by many to be too old to embark on such a challenging endeavor. Furthermore, access to quality education in her village was limited. Her only resources were a battered old Chinese-Swahili dictionary, a handful of borrowed textbooks, and the unwavering support of her family. Undeterred, she started with the basics: tones, pinyin, and simple greetings like "你好" (nǐ hǎo - hello) and "谢谢" (xiè xie - thank you). She practiced relentlessly, repeating phrases aloud in her small hut, often causing her grandchildren to giggle. Her dedication was infectious, and soon her children and even some neighbors joined in her informal language lessons.
Initially, Mama Fatuma relied heavily on rote memorization. She would write characters repeatedly on scraps of paper, memorizing their strokes and meanings. She would listen to Mandarin audio lessons, diligently repeating each word and phrase. Her progress was slow, but steady. Every small victory – understanding a simple conversation, correctly pronouncing a tricky tone, or successfully haggling for a better price at the market – fueled her determination.
The market became her classroom. Initially, her attempts at communication were met with amused tolerance, then gradual understanding. She'd start with simple phrases, pointing to goods and attempting to negotiate prices. She'd often make mistakes, causing laughter and sometimes even frustration. But the Chinese traders, many of whom had lived and worked in Africa for years, were generally patient and supportive. They appreciated her effort and often corrected her mistakes gently, providing encouragement along the way. The relationships she built with these traders proved invaluable, providing her with informal lessons and practical language practice in a real-world setting.
As her fluency improved, Mama Fatuma discovered a new world. She could understand the news on Chinese television, browse Chinese websites, and communicate directly with suppliers and wholesalers, significantly improving her business acumen. She started importing small goods from China – textiles, spices, and electronics – which she then sold at her small stall in the market. Her business thrived, enabling her to improve the lives of her family and invest in her community.
Her success didn't go unnoticed. Word spread about the "Mama who speaks Chinese," and soon other villagers started approaching her for lessons. Mama Fatuma, ever generous and community-minded, willingly shared her knowledge. She organized informal classes under the shade of a large acacia tree, using her own experiences and the materials she had accumulated to teach others. Her teaching method was unique – practical, experiential, and deeply rooted in the cultural context of her community. She emphasized the importance of understanding the tones, not just memorizing the pronunciation, and encouraged her students to use the language in real-life situations.
